Output 889c1416cdbc5bdcbaea0b586ab896ff243d9a7b09399104f350c756cfc70b08:4

value
555975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20d6f837c55ab5c77eef8022538c76b105c637eb OP_EQUAL
address
34gf52p6DuUR9sCnGopjnDwFz5zBZG4ESr
transaction
889c1416cdbc5bdcbaea0b586ab896ff243d9a7b09399104f350c756cfc70b08
spent
true